This reverts r63675 based on the discussion in this thread:
http://mail.python.org/pipermail/python-dev/2008-June/079988.html Python 2.6 should stick with PyString_* in its codebase. The PyBytes_* names in the spirit of 3.0 are available via a #define only. See the email thread.
